What is a motel?
When you stay at a motel, you’re likely to find an outdoor pool and a free parking spot. With a stay at a motel, you’ll often have access to your room from an outside corridor overlooking the parking lot. The word “motel” was conceived in 1925 in San Luis Obispo, California by the owner of the Milestone Mo-Tel.

What things can I to do in Port McNicoll?
These are some of the parks and outdoorsy places: Georgian Bay, Lake Huron, and Wye Marsh Wildlife Centre. You’ll find these family-friendly sights in the area: Elmvale Jungle Zoo, Wasaga 500 Go Karts, and Horseshoe Adventure Park. To learn more about local history, take some time at Sainte-Marie among the Hurons and Martyrs’ Shrine. While you’re checking out the area, consider visiting Little Lake Park, Midland Golf and Country Club, and Discovery Harbour.
What's the seasonal weather like in Port McNicoll?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Port McNicoll to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 64°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 23°F. The snowiest months in Port McNicoll are December, January, March, and February, with each month seeing an average of 8 inches of snowfall.
